Anomaly matching for the QCD string

Description

It is found possible to formulate a criterion to be satisfied by a string theory of QCD at short distances arising from the trace anomaly of the QCD stress tensor computed using instantons. It is sensitive to asymptotic freedom and appears to be related to the trace anomaly of the QCD string. Our current understanding of noncritical strings in physical dimensions is limited, but remarkably, a formal treatment of the bosonic string yields numerical agreement both in magnitude and sign for the gauge group SU(2)
